Working people's organizations hold meetings with DPRK heroes, war veteran

February 8, 2025

Meetings with DPRK heroes and a war veteran took place at working people's organizations on February 6 on the occasion of the 77th founding anniversary of the Korean People's Army.

DPRK Hero Pak In Ho, a lecturer at the Victorious Fatherland Liberation War Museum, told about the feats performed by the sailors of the Korean People's Army in January 1968 when they captured the US imperialist armed spy ship Pueblo which intruded into the territorial waters of the DPRK.
